What is USB4?
USB4 is based on the Thunderbolt 3 protocol, which provides speeds of up to 40 Gbps. This means you can transfer large files quickly and efficiently. Additionally, USB4 supports multiple protocols, including USB 3.2 and DisplayPort.
For example, with USB4, you can connect your laptop to a 4K display and transfer data at the same time. This makes it ideal for professionals who need to work with high-resolution videos and images.
Benefits of USB4
The benefits of USB4 include faster speeds, multi-protocol support, and backward compatibility. This means you can use your existing USB-C cables and devices with USB4.
However, not all USB-C cables are created equal. Some may not support the full range of USB4 features, so it’s essential to choose the right cable for your needs.
Choosing the Right USB-C Cable
To get the most out of USB4, you need to choose a cable that supports the latest technology. Here are some tips to help you make the right choice:
- Look for cables that explicitly support USB4 and Thunderbolt 3.
- Check the cable’s specifications to ensure it can handle the speeds you need.
- Choose a reputable brand that offers high-quality cables.
Meanwhile, it’s also important to consider the length and durability of the cable. A longer cable may be more convenient, but it can also be more prone to damage.
